How Does Ground-Up Construction Work in Nashville, TN?
Ground-up construction involves site preparation, foundation work, framing, and interior finishes managed by a single team for seamless coordination.
You start with a plan that includes site surveys, permits, and material sourcing. Burks and Company handles every phase, from laying the foundation to installing final fixtures. This approach keeps timelines predictable and reduces coordination issues between trades.

What Should You Check Before Starting a New Build?
Verify zoning regulations, site access, and utility connections before breaking ground to avoid delays and unexpected costs during construction.
Nashville zoning rules vary by neighborhood, so confirming setbacks and height restrictions early saves time. You also need to confirm water, sewer, and electrical service availability. Burks and Company offers consulting services to help you navigate these requirements.
Soil testing and environmental assessments may be required depending on your lot. Addressing these factors upfront keeps your project on schedule and within budget.
Which Materials Deliver Long-Lasting Results?
High-quality framing lumber, moisture-resistant sheathing, and energy-efficient insulation provide durability and performance in Nashville's climate.
The region experiences hot summers and occasional heavy rain, so material choices matter. Pressure-treated lumber, properly sealed foundations, and quality roofing protect your investment over decades. Burks and Company sources materials that balance cost and longevity.
Efficient HVAC systems and insulated windows also reduce utility costs. Choosing the right materials at the start prevents costly repairs and improves comfort year-round.
How Do Nashville Permits Affect Your Construction Timeline?
Permit approval in Nashville typically takes several weeks, and delays can extend your project start date if applications are incomplete or require revisions.
Metro Nashville requires detailed plans, structural drawings, and site surveys before issuing permits. Missing documentation or code violations can add weeks to your schedule. Working with an experienced builder streamlines the process.
